Description:
-
Course will study several types of geometries by considering their sets of axioms and proving theorems. Course required to be certified to teach secondary mathematics. Geometries covered are finite geometries, Euclidean geometry, projective geometry and non-Euclidean geometry. Prerequisite: MTH 220.
